10 Ways Pilates Transforms Your Body (And Why You’ll Love It)

Pilates has become such a buzzword in the fitness world, and honestly, for a great reason! The Pilates benefits mix a fantastic low-impact workout that doesn’t just get your body moving but also helps you connect those movements to your breath.


Imagine flowing through exercises while taking deep breaths—it’s incredibly calming for the mind and brings a refreshing awareness to how you move. Even after years of fitness competitions and intense training, I found a new challenge mixed with Pilates benefits that can help everyone.


So, what makes Pilates stand out? Let’s break down the top 10 Pilates benefits.

Benefit 1: Connects Movement to Breath

Each time you inhale and exhale, it enhances your exercises and keeps you grounded. By syncing breathing with each exercise, Pilates reduces stress, increases oxygen flow, and improves endurance.

 

Pilates Benefit 2: Calms the Mind

It’s like a moving meditation—great for reducing stress and helping you feel more centered. Because Pilates requires full attention to form and breathing, it naturally quiets racing thoughts and improves concentration.


Over time, this mind-body connection enhances mood, boosts self-awareness, and promotes relaxation, making it an excellent practice for both physical and mental resilience.

 

Pilates Benefit 3: Body Awareness Boost

You become more in tune with your body, which can really improve how you carry yourself in everyday life. I mean that literally, as well! Pilates helps posture, balance, and stride. This increased body awareness not only helps prevent injuries but also boosts confidence and ease of movement throughout daily activities.

Pilates Benefit 4: Strengthens the Whole Body

Forget arm day or leg day; Pilates does it all! Pilates benefits all muscle groups, giving you that well-rounded strength. By emphasizing bodyweight resistance and precise movements, Pilates builds lean, strong muscles. You'll be surprised to find how much it activates every little muscle you otherwise might not pay attention to.

 

Pilates Benefit 5: Lights Up the Core

A strong core is everything! It supports good posture and helps with balance. Beyond that, some people are surprised to find that a stronger core reduces lower back pain, improves digestion by promoting better organ alignment, and even enhances breathing efficiency by supporting the diaphragm.


Plus, since the core connects the upper and lower body, a stronger midsection makes everyday movements—like walking, lifting, and bending—more effortless and injury-resistant.

Pilates Benefit 6: Better Posture and Alignment

Over time, you’ll notice better posture, which can alleviate that pesky back pain. A Pilates routine leads to less strain on your joints, improved circulation, and even better digestion—since slouching can compress internal organs.


Proper alignment also helps with breathing efficiency, allowing the lungs to expand fully, which can increase energy levels and mental clarity. By reinforcing healthy movement patterns, Pilates makes everyday activities—like sitting at a desk or walking—more comfortable and less fatiguing.

 

Pilates Benefit 7: Enhanced Flexibility

Regular practice can drastically improve your flexibility, making those daily movements much easier. Increased flexibility reduces muscle stiffness, lowers the risk of injury, and improves overall movement efficiency.


What’s less obvious is that greater flexibility also enhances circulation, relieves tension-related headaches, and even improves sleep quality by helping the body relax more effectively.

Pilates Benefit 8: Boosts Coordination and Balance

As you gain strength, you’ll also develop better coordination—great for any activity you love! Pilates enhances coordination and balance by strengthening the core, stabilizing muscles, and proprioception (your body's awareness of movement and position).


Beyond preventing falls or improving athletic performance, better balance can also reduce joint strain, improve reaction time, and even enhance brain function by requiring a constant mind-body connection.

 

Pilates Benefit 9: Precision in Movement

The focus on form helps you move more efficiently and reduces the chance of injury. Exact muscle engagement not only improves strength and flexibility but enhances neuromuscular coordination and refines movement patterns in everyday life.


Beyond workouts, this heightened awareness translates to improved reaction times.

Pilates Benefit 10: Uncovers Smooth Rhythm and Flow

Pilates is all about creating a fluid, graceful movement, which feels amazing. By connecting breath to movement, it makes a natural, fluid rhythm. This improves coordination, balance, and efficiency in everything you do. Daily movements feel smoother and less strained. It also reduces muscle tension and helps you move with less effort and more grace.
